Transaction 91e34203540b689b99bfb85aab4fed5c6f7fd4dd52fc5431a159bd096ff8bd96

1 Input
2 Outputs
  • 91e34203540b689b99bfb85aab4fed5c6f7fd4dd52fc5431a159bd096ff8bd96:0
  • value  553352
    address  36fkgd1mTMxz7i4cq7aox7atgYcZswoQHk
  • 91e34203540b689b99bfb85aab4fed5c6f7fd4dd52fc5431a159bd096ff8bd96:1
  • value  460577368
    address  3MS3hf2umSPE4q44QmYY1FWEk7cmuj28MN